What is a passive isothermal film?

The passive isothermal film consists of a radiative cooling unit, incorporating polydimethylsiloxane (PDMS) with a diffraction grating and fused SiO 2 /Ti/Ag sublayers, and a water desorption-driven endothermic reaction (WD-ER) unit.

Does passive isothermal film reduce temperature at night?

However, the significant heating load is still required to achieve 25 °C at night. The passive isothermal film demonstrates a reduction of 4.8 °C in the maximum daytime temperature compared to the radiative cooling unit, while presenting a significant increase of the nighttime temperature by 13.6 °C.

Scalable and flexible porous hybrid film as a thermal insulating ...

The as-prepared porous hybrid film exhibits an intrinsic combination of high solar reflectance (0.95), strong longwave infrared thermal emittance (0.97), and low thermal conductivity (31 mW/(m K)), yielding a subambient cooling temperature of ~8.4°C during the night and ~6.5°C during the hot midday with an average cooling power of ~94 W/m 2 ...

Performance of Solar Control Films on Building Glazing: A ...

Buildings with a high window-to-wall ratio tend to suffer from excessive solar gains/losses that usually result in high energy demand and discomfort for occupants. Solar control films (SCFs) are a passive solution with the potential to increase the performance of new or refurbished glazing they are applied to.
